Elgar SW5250 AC Power Supply
The Elgar SW5250 uses transformerless, direct coupled amplifiers and a true arbitrary waveform generator based controller. This technology allows the user to create, edit and generate complex SmartWave™ waveforms with high DC content for critical ATE and power line disturbance simulation testing.
The SW5250 can create complex waveforms with high DC content for simulating real world power irregularities, including phase controlled sub-cycle or multi-cycle dropouts, spikes, sags, surges, frequency excursions, plus frequency and voltage ramps (sweeps). The unit can also generate clipped waveforms, harmonic distortion, high current inrush and other complex waveshapes.
Specifications
| Input |
| Input Power Ranges |
Factory configured 187 to 264 VRMS, 3Φ, L-L (3 wire), or 342 to
457 VRMS, 3Φ L-L (4 Wire). A chassis ground is'also required for safety |
| Input Power Factor |
0.6 (0.99 with input PFC option) |
| Input Frequency Range |
47 to 63 Hz. |
| Efficiency |
70%, minimum, at full load |
| Ride Through |
3 msec, minimum; 10 msec, minimum. with PFC option |
| Output |
| Power Factor of Load |
0 lagging to 0 leading |
| AC or DC Output Voltage |
0 to 156 VRMS L-N range 1; 0 to 312 VRMS L-N range 2 |
| Output Current Per Phase |
13A to 135V in 1.56V range; 6.5A to 270V in 312V range (1750 VA maximum). |
| Crest Factor |
4.0 (peak output current to RMS output current) |
| Output Frequency |
DC, or 40 Hz to 5 kHz. For output frequencies greater than 1 kHz,
the maximum slew rate allowed is 1 kHz per second. |
| Output Power |
1750 VA, maximum, per phase |
| Total Harmonic Distortion (Full Linear Load or No Load) |
0.25% maximum. 40 to 100 Hz; 0.5% maximum to 500 Hz; and 1% maximum to 1 kHz plus 1%/kHz to 5 kHz |
| AC Noise Level |
55 dB RMS below full output |
| Amplitude Stability. With Remote Sense |
±0.1% of full scale over 24 hours at constant line, load and temperature. |
| Load Regulation |
±0.025% of full scale voltage for a full resistive toad to no load; above 1 kHz, add ±0.01%/kHz. |
| Line Regulation (DC, or 40 Hz to 5 kHz) |
±0.025% of full scale for a ±10% input line change |
| Voltage Accuracy |
±0.1 % of range. Above 1 kHz, add 0.2%/kHz. Add ±0.1% of full scale for "AC PLUS DC" mode. Valid for 5 to 156 VRMS and 10 to 312 VRMS at 25°C (77°F), sense leads connected |
| Voltage Resolution |
0.05% of full scale |
| Frequency Resolution |
0.01 Hz: |
40 to 99.99 Hz |
| 0.05 Hz: |
100 Hz to 999.9 Hz |
| 0.5 Hz: |
1000 Hz to 5000 Hz |
| Frequency Accuracy |
±0.01% at 25°C ±0.001%/°C. |
| Phase Accuracy, Phase-to-Phase Balanced Linear Resistive Load |
±1°, 40 Hz to 1 kHz, plus ±1° kHz above 1 kHz |
| Phase Angle Resolution |
0.1° |
| Remote Output Voltage Sense |
5 VRMS total lead drop. maximum |
